Telecinco does not give up on its reality shows (although it is time to give them a face lift). One of his last bets is ‘Forever’the adaptation of ‘The Bachelorette’ in which a single young woman will seek love among various suitors.
Format
‘Forever’ adapts the original American format ‘The Bachelor’, which began airing in 2002 on ABC and has already accumulated 25 seasons. In fact, originally this new version was going to be called ‘The Bachelorette’ (“the single”) but it was decided to look for another title.
It is a dating show in which a single woman will choose between several suitors. The contestant will get to know the candidates better through appointments and other activities. They will be eliminated weekly and those to whom the single lady gives a red rose, as a symbol of her affinity, will be saved.
Presenter and contestants
Mediaset confirmed to Jesus Vazquez as the presenter who will lead the program and will accompany the bachelorette to advise her at the most important moments, such as the rose ceremonies or presentation nights.
Refering to bachelorette in question, we have already been able to put a face and a name on it: Sheila. The chain has shared images of her for the promotion of the reality although not much is known about her yet, apart from its objective on the show: “I’m going to let them win me over. I want to feel loved.”
